# Hey, welcome aboard! This is the env file for Spokeshift, our
# bike-share rebalancing tool for the Tarnwick dock network.
# Most of these settings are safe defaults — dock counts, truck
# capacity, the optimizer interval. Don't touch SPOKESHIFT_MODE
# unless Dana says so. One thing you DO need: the dispatch API
# won't accept rebalancing plans without its auth credential,
# so make sure the next line is set before running anything:

secret setting of bagag-tajof: VAULT_KEY29=4ce6cefdeca7fff91b5254b98167a

Context: Ardenfell line margins slipped three points over two quarters. Drivers: input steel costs, aggressive discounting at the Westmoor branch, and a stale price book. Proposal: uplift list prices four percent, tighten discount authority to regional level, sunset the two lowest-margin SKUs. Risk: volume loss at Halverton accounts, estimated under two percent. Decision requested at Thursday's review. Modelling assumptions are in the appendix pack. The commercial reasoning leadership wants kept close is noted directly below.

board note of tajop-yajof: The finance team signed off on a budget of $77.6 million for Project Pramir.

Handover for the eng sync: payment retries in Tollgrove now require an idempotency key derived from the order reference plus attempt window, stored for 48 hours. Duplicate submissions within that window return the original result rather than re-charging. One edge case remains: keys colliding across partial refunds, which I've flagged but not fixed. The full design doc and open issues are on the page below.

operations page: https://jenkins.torvadyn.local/build/deploy/display/pages/611247f0a622ae80